
Browns star Myles Garrett and Spider-Man have something in common
Aaoron Rodgers on new chapter with Pittsburgh Steelers Aaron Rodgers met with the media after his first practice with the Pittsburgh Steelers and explained why now was the right time to sign with the team. Sports Pulse BEREA, OH – Earlier in June, Cleveland Browns defensive coordinator Jim Schwartz dropped a famous “Spider-Man” line while…